Xpress Batteries crosses borders as new Gaborone store extends regional network

Gaborone, Botswana, 31 July 2026 – Just weeks after the upgrade and re-launch of Xpress Batteries, the specialist battery retail service brand is expanding its footprint with the opening of a new store in Gaborone, Botswana.

The Gaborone store is the first new Xpress Batteries location to open outside South Africa, marking the next stage in the development of a battery specialist retail network that already extends across Southern Africa.

Xpress Batteries was officially launched in August following the consolidation of the SABAT Batteries Xpress and Willard Batteries Xpress franchise networks. The combined network brought together 79 stores across South Africa and Lesotho under a single retail identity, supported by AutoX and decades of specialist battery expertise.

Across the network, Xpress Batteries brings multiple battery brands together in a specialist retail environment, letting store teams recommend products according to the vehicle, application and customer requirements. The range includes established brands such as Willard and SABAT, which have been part of the South African battery market for more than 70 years, alongside VARTA, GP and the Xpress Battery house range.

For Botswana customers, the Gaborone store brings that model into a local retail environment, with a team able to assist motorists, businesses, fleet operators and leisure customers with battery selection, testing and fitment.
